- Cloud transformation can offer a range of benefits to organizations, but it requires careful planning and execution to be successful.
Cloud computing has become ubiquitous and significantly impacts various aspects of everyday life. However, it is important to note that cloud technology is continuously evolving. The recent shift towards remote working has prompted businesses to hasten their digital transformation and adopt cloud technology.
The adoption of cloud technology has gained momentum even after the pandemic as it provides speed, flexibility, and cost savings. Cloud technology is no longer just a tool for technology transformation but also acts as a catalyst for business transformation.
The journey toward digitalization opens up new customer-focused experiences, and businesses are now placing more emphasis on transformation during economic turmoil. The positive effects of cloud platforms, such as accelerating innovation, transforming business functions, enhancing communication and collaboration, and increasing productivity, have been recognized by C-suite executives over time.
According to Precedence Research, the global market for cloud computing is projected to exceed one trillion dollars by 2028.
Despite the belief held by some that moving to the cloud is a straightforward process, the reality is much more complex. Suppose companies do not have a comprehensive plan to address the intricate challenges of cloud adoption. In that case, the transition can lead to various issues, such as unexpected expenses, limited scalability and availability, inadequate security controls, and compliance violations, which can worry corporate stakeholders.
To ensure a successful cloud transformation, it is crucial to follow the key factors outlined below, which most business leaders implement.
Key Factors to Ensure a Successful Cloud Transformation for Businesses
Ensuring Security in the Cloud
Data-driven organizations prioritize cloud security and recognize the importance of implementing a vendor-agnostic solution to safeguard their on-premises and multi-cloud assets. They also focus on effective authentication to verify all access requests by leveraging Zero Trust security principles and adopting a “trust nothing, always verify” mindset.
Configuring cloud systems and applications is crucial to avoid misconfiguration that could lead to cloud breaches. Organizations must also adapt their traditional security controls to protect cloud-based endpoints by implementing EDR solutions that offer visibility and enable proactive threat identification for workloads.
Treating security as “code” is a successful approach that automates enforcing security policies and standards. This method, known as Security as Code (SaC), provides a secure cloud environment that enables enterprises to innovate quickly and without constraints.
Implementing strong security measures is crucial in preventing cyber-attacks, unauthorized access, and data theft, which could lead to significant financial losses, data loss, and harm to a business’s reputation.
Robust Cloud Governance Strategy
Applying traditional IT infrastructure and compliance methods to the cloud is not adequate. Cloud governance refers to managing the costs and risks of cloud services. It is essential for businesses primarily because it enhances scalability.
By establishing a clear cloud governance framework, effective cloud governance can help organizations fully utilize the benefits of cloud services while proactively managing costs, operational risks, and security concerns.
Defining a strong strategy regarding provisioning, access, and location is crucial. When deciding on an enterprise cloud governance strategy, it is important to consider the following key principles:
- Organize and arrange subscriptions in a logical structure, for instance, by organization domains or functions
- Establish and implement resource standards, i.e., prohibit the development of unwanted resources
- Examine and correct resources
- Enforce policies for all resources based on organizational standards and compliance requirements
- Continuously monitor all resources and assess the policies established for each resource.
Leveraging Data and Analytics
Data is the lifeblood of innovation, and businesses today use a massive amount of data. On-premises infrastructure is completely unsuitable for managing information of this scale and complexity. The cloud provides not only limitless storage and compute but also a plethora of analytics, machine learning, and AI solutions as a service, allowing businesses to derive accurate, actionable, and real-time insights.
Over-arching Cloud Strategic Plan
A successful cloud strategy views cloud transformation as a process, not a “project.” A comprehensive strategy and vision will aid in determining the transition’s trajectory. Without a complete plan, a succession of discrete, one-off projects can result in inconsistencies, disputes, deployment inefficiencies, and security holes, diminishing the benefits of migrating to the cloud.
A successful cloud transformation requires a well-defined and comprehensive cloud strategic plan. Here are some key elements that organizations should consider when creating their cloud strategic plan:
- Define business objectives
- Identify cloud use cases
- Determine cloud deployment model
- Address security and compliance
- Choose cloud service providers
- Develop a cloud migration plan
- Optimize cloud operations
- Foster a culture of innovation
A successful cloud transformation requires a holistic and well-defined cloud strategic plan that addresses all aspects of the transformation, from business objectives to security and compliance, migration, and optimization. The plan should be regularly reviewed and updated to remain relevant and aligned with the organization’s evolving needs and priorities.
Don’t Underestimate the Complexity
Migration to the cloud can seem deceptively simple: cloud providers can tantalize you with the ease of deployment, emphasizing doing it fast instead of doing it right. Many can go wrong from a configuration and security perspective. Cloud skills are scarce, and attracting, hiring, and retaining top talent is costly and time-consuming.
Moving to the cloud involves lifting and shifting your existing applications and infrastructure. It requires a fundamental shift in thinking about and managing your technology environment. You need to rethink your architecture, security, governance, and operations in a cloud-native context.
There are many factors that can make cloud transformation complex, including:
- Legacy infrastructure
- Data migration
- Application modernization
- Security and Compliance
- Organizational change
Cloud transformation is a complex process that requires careful planning, execution, and ongoing management. Understanding the challenges and risks associated with cloud transformation and working with experienced cloud experts to ensure a successful transformation is essential.
Strong Relationships with Cloud Providers
Cloud Service Providers (CSPs) can be valuable allies in your quest to revolutionize your industry and achieve a competitive edge. Your partnership with them should not be rigid and unchanging but instead adaptable and fluid, adjusting to the advancements in cloud technology over time.
To achieve maximum benefit from your cloud provider, establish a partnership that enables you to access their knowledge base for strategic advice, developing business cases, prioritizing workloads, and other related aspects. Top-tier organizations may opt for biannual meetings with the CSP’s senior technical architects to brainstorm technology and platform improvements that can give them a competitive edge. Meanwhile, SMEs can adopt best practice recommendations and obtain whitepapers and technical guidance from the CSP or peers in local groups like the Cloud Security Alliance.
Migrating to the cloud is a strategic decision that fosters innovation. Thus, to maximize the benefits of this innovation, it is crucial to establish a strong and flexible relationship with your cloud provider.
Cloud transformation can offer a range of benefits to organizations, but it requires careful planning and execution to be successful. Key factors that organizations should consider are security, scalability, data and amp; analytics, and this blog can help you climb the ladder of success seamlessly. By taking a strategic approach and addressing these factors, organizations can achieve a successful cloud transformation that enables them to improve efficiency, flexibility, and innovation while reducing costs and enhancing the customer experience.